Sulfur Chemistry May Have Paved the Way for Evolution of Antioxidants

The first organisms on the young Earth, just 1–1.5 billion years old, were likely chemolithoautotrophic anaerobes, thriving in an anoxic world rich in water, CO(2), and N(2).
